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Шпоры КИТ Вишняков.doc
Скачиваний:
81
Добавлен:
13.02.2016
Размер:
556.03 Кб
Скачать

18. Растровая графика

Элемент изображения в растровой графике – пиксель (pixel). Параметрами пикселя являются:

  • координаты (x, y);

  • цвет.

Изображение – это матрица пикселей. По этой причине растровую графику иногда называют матричной.

Пиксель как математическое понятие размера не имеет. Для характеристики степени детализации изображения используется понятие разрешающая способность (разрешение) – количество пикселей на единицу длины. Обычно оно измеряется в точках на дюйм (dpi –  dots per inch). Чем выше разрешение, тем более мелкие детали оригинала способна отобразить растровая картинка.

Объем памяти V, требуемый для хранения изображения, вычисляется по формуле

где

        - Nx, Ny – размеры (количество пикселей) изображения по горизонтали и вертикали;

        - R  – глубина цвета. 

Достоинства растровой графики

  • Возможность хранения изображения любой формы с высоким качеством (при высоком разрешении);

  • Возможность управления каждым пикселем независимо друг от друга.

Недостатки растровой графики

  • Требуется много памяти для хранения изображения;

  • Нет понятия фигуры (только пиксель);

  • Искажение изображения при масштабировании.

  • Трудности преобразования изображения из растрового формата в векторный.

Основные пути получения растровых изображений:

  • цифровое фото;

  • цифровое видео;

  • сканирование изображений.

Создание высококачественных (натуралистичных) изображений с помощью растровых графических редакторов затруднительно.

Простой растровый графический редактор – программа Paint. Из профессиональных растровых графических редакторов наиболее известен Adobe Photoshop.

19. Векторная графика

Основным элементом изображения в векторной графике является линия.

Любое векторное изображение состоит из линий. Для замкнутых линий (контуров) возможна заливка.

Линия может быть задана математической формулой и набором параметров, конкретизирующих эту формулу.

Например, окружность задается уравнением

(x - a)2 + (y - b)2 = R2 ,

где     - a, b – координаты центра,     - R – радиус.

Набор параметров, необходимый для воспроизведения окружности в формате векторной графики, следующий:

  • тип линии (математическая формула);

  • координаты центра;

  • радиус;

  • тип воспроизводящей линии (сплошная, штриховая и т. д.);

  • толщина воспроизводящей линии;

  • цвет воспроизводящей линии.

Все перечисленные параметры могут быть заданы набором чисел, и объем памяти, требующейся для их хранения, не зависит ни от положения окружности, ни от ее радиуса, ни от толщины линии и т. д. Все сказанное относится и к другим типам линий. Заметим, что для линий разных типов набор параметров все-таки различный, но постоянный для данного типа.

В векторной графике (в отличие от растровой) есть понятие объект.

К объектам можно применять такие приемы редактирования, как масштабирование, перемещение, поворот практически без искажения формы.

Простейший объект – линия. Комбинируя линии и используя операцию группировки объектов, можно получать объекты сложной конфигурации.

Достоинства векторной графики

  • возможность масштабирования изображения без потери качества и увеличения размеров исходного файла;

  • удобство редактирования изображения, поскольку оно состоит из отдельных фигур;

  • более экономное (по сравнению с растровой графикой) использование памяти для хранения изображения.

Недостатки векторной графики

  • ограниченные возможности в живописных средствах (трудности натуралистичных изображений);

  • трудности автоматизированного ввода изображений в векторном формате.

  • Наиболее известной программой векторной графики является Corel Draw. Программы растровой графики в той или иной мере содержат инструменты векторной графики.

Наиболее известной программой векторной графики является Corel Draw. Программы растровой графики в той или иной мере содержат инструменты векторной графики.

Инструменты создания рисунков в программах пакета Microsoft Office – это векторные инструменты. В частности, создаваемые в программе Word рисунки – векторные.